Hello, In 1944, My Grandfather, “Bud” as part of the 305th Bombardment group, nicknamed “Can Do” was a 2nd Lt. and 1st Pilot of a B-17G. On 5 Dec, 1944, He was shot down and successfully crash landed saving his crew. They were captured by German forces and spent the rest of the war as a POW's. After returning home he used the newly formed GI Bill to start the Bolivar Magneto Co., With which he and my now almost 101 Y/O Grandmother, raised a family of 5 and became a staples of the community. Starting out as a magneto repair shop, They evolved, selling and servicing outdoor power equipment.
